Trilobular thread rolling screw with extra wide spacing between 48° profile threads, twin lead threads with a 1-2 thread point taper.
Applications / Advantages: Thermoplastics engineering resing and certain thermosets. Sharper thread profile increases holding strength while reducing material displacement. Drive and strip torques are higher, reducing the need for inserts or reinforcing clips.

| Description |
Trilobular thread-rolling screw with extra wide spacing between 48° profile threads: twin lead threads with a 1-2 thread point taper. |
| Applications / Advantages |
Thermoplastics engineering resins and certain thermosets. Sharper thread profile increases holding strength while reducing material displacement. Drive and strip torques are higher, reducing the need for inserts or reinforcing clips. |
| Material |
AISI 1022 steel |
| Heat Treatment |
Screws shall be quenched in liquid and then tempered by reheating to 850°F minimum. |
| Case Hardness |
Rockwell C45 minimum. |
| Case Depth |
No.4 & 6 Diameters: .002 - .007 / No.8 & 10 diameters: .004 - .009 / No.14 diameters: .005 - .011 |
| Core Hardness (After Tempering) |
Rockwell C28-38 |
Trilboular thread rolling screw. As each lobe of the screw moves through the pilot hole in the nut material, it forms and work-hardens the nut thread metal, producing an uninterrupted grain flow.
Applications / Advantages: For drilled, punched or cored holes in all ductlle metals and punch extruded metals. Eliminates chips, requires low drive torque and provides excellent resistance to vibrational loosening.

| Description |
Trilobular thread-rolling screw. As each lobs of the screw moves through the pilot hole in the nut material. it forms and work, hardens the nut thread metal, producing an uninterrupted grain flow. |
| Applications / Advantages |
For drilled, punched or corred holes in all ductlle metals and punch extruded metals. Eliminates chips, requires low drive torque and provides excellent resistance to vibrational loosening. |
| Material |
AISI 1022 steel |
| Heat Treatment |
Screws shall be quenched in liquid and then tempered by reheating to 650°F minimum. |
| Case Hardness |
Rockwell C45 minimum. |
| Case Depth |
4-40 & 6-32 Diameters: .002 - .007 / 8-32 , 10-24 & 10-32 Diameters: .004 - .009, 1/4-20 Diameters & Larger: .005 - .011 |
| Core Hardness (After Tempering) |
Rockwell C28-38 |
